Catherine COTTON, Plaintiff, v. Robert MCC. ADAMS, Defendant
Close
PrintCourt denied motion to reconsider the Court's earlier March 18, 1992 decision against the Defendant. 1) Upheld earlier decision that the Smithsonian Institution is subject to the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) as an agency that performs government functions, responsible for safekeeping and maintaining national treasurers. 2) Denied defendant's motion to withhold documents on the basis of FOIA Exemption 7(C) because the documents in question were not compiled for law enforcement purposes. 3) Court granted the Defendant's Motion for Summary Judgment on the basis of FOIA Exemption 6, concluding that privacy interest outweighed public interest in the release of the documents.
